Last night Andy and I went to Won Kow in Chinatown with upsidedownblue … it’s been there since 1927 and is Chicago’s oldest Chinese restaurant. The food was pretty good, nothing wildly out of the ordinary, but it was very cheap and very plentiful and they had a whole menu of retro cocktails; our Mai Tais came in hurricane glasses with little umbrellas stuck in the top. So I give it *** out of **** just for value and atmosphere. It was most pleasant to see Brandon again, especially since our first meeting occurred under somewhat weird circumstances.
